CHEESE GRITS
Whisk butter, whole milk and sharp cheddar together with ground cornmeal for Alton Brown's creamy Cheese Grits recipe from Good Eats on Food Network.
Provided by Alton Brown
Categories side-dish
Time 35m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Place the milk, water, and salt into a large, heavy-bottomed pot over medium-high heat and bring to a boil. Once the milk mixture comes to a boil, gradually add the cornmeal while continually whisking. Once all of the cornmeal has been incorporated, decrease the heat to low and cover. Remove lid and whisk frequently, every 3 to 4 minutes, to prevent grits from sticking or forming lumps; make sure to get into corners of pot when whisking. Cook for 20 to 25 minutes or until mixture is creamy.
- Remove from the heat, add the pepper and butter, and whisk to combine. Once the butter is melted, gradually whisk in the cheese a little at a time. Serve immediately.
BAKED CHEESE GRITS
Get golden brown grits with the addition of pepper jack and sharp Cheddar.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Time 1h50m
Yield 6
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Butter a deep casserole dish.
- Bring the chicken broth, milk, 1 1/2 teaspoons salt and cayenne to a boil in a medium saucepan. Slowly whisk in the grits and lower the heat to a simmer. Cover and cook, stirring occasionally, until thick, about 30 minutes.
- Remove from the heat and stir in the Cheddar and pepper-jack cheeses and butter until melted and smooth; cool slightly. Stir in the eggs and transfer the mixture to the prepared casserole dish. Smooth the top of the grits and then bake until just set and lightly brown, about 1 hour. Let rest for at least 5 minutes. Scatter with the scallions, if using, and cut into squares.
CREAMY CHEDDAR GRITS
Steps:
- Bring 4 cups of water to a boil in a heavy 4-quart saucepan. Add the salt, then slowly add the grits in a thin, steady stream, stirring constantly with a wooden spoon. Reduce the heat to low and simmer, stirring occasionally, until the grits thicken, about 5 to 7 minutes.
- Add the half-and-half and butter to the grits and stir. The mixture will seem thin but it will thicken as it cooks. Bring to a simmer, stirring occasionally. Cover the pot, reduce the heat to low, and cook, stirring occasionally for 45 minutes, until very smooth and creamy. Off the heat, stir in the Cheddar, scallions, and pepper. Season to taste and serve hot with a sprinkle of grated cheese and scallions.
CHEESY BAKED GRITS (HEALTHIER)
Make and share this Cheesy Baked Grits (Healthier) recipe from Food.com.
Provided by ratherbeswimmin
Categories Breakfast
Time 1h
Yield 10 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Adjust an oven rack to the lower-middle position; preheat oven to 350°.
- Lightly coat a 13 x 9 inch baking dish with vegetable oil spray.
- Melt the butter in a large saucepan over medium heat.
- Add the onion and salt; cook until softened, about 5 minutes.
- Stir in the water, milk, and hot sauce; bring to a boil.
- Pour the grits into the boiling liquid in a very slow stream while whisking constantly in a circular motion to prevent clumping.
- Cover and decrease heat to low.
- Cook, stirring often and vigorously (make sure to scrape the corners of the pot), until the grits are thick and creamy, 10-15 minutes.
- Off the heat, whisk in 1/2 cup of the cheddar, the eggs, and pepper.
- Pour the mixture into the prepared baking dish, smooth the top, and sprinkle with the remaining cheese.
- Bake until the top is browned and the grits are hot, 35-40 minutes.
- Cool for 10 minutes before serving.
- Per 2/3 cup serving--200 calories, 8 g fat, 22 g carb, 9 g protein.
